Memory Care Costs in West Groton, Massachusetts

Memory care, a specialized form of senior living designed to support individuals with Alzheimer’s disease, dementia, or other memory-related conditions, can be a significant financial commitment. In West Groton, Massachusetts, the average monthly cost for memory care ranges from $6,500 to $8,500, depending on the facility, level of care provided, and specific services offered. These costs reflect the additional staffing, training, and security measures typically required in memory care communities.

Average Costs in Massachusetts

Statewide, the average cost of memory care in Massachusetts is approximately $7,000 to $9,000 per month, making West Groton slightly below the upper range for the state. Some areas in Massachusetts, particularly in urban centers like Boston, often see memory care costs exceeding $9,000 per month due to higher demand and living costs.

Comparison to Nearby Cities

When comparing memory care costs in West Groton to nearby cities:

Lowell: Memory care costs average around $6,200 to $7,800 per month, slightly lower than West Groton.

Concord: Costs in Concord are higher, often ranging from $7,500 to $9,500, reflecting its affluent community and premium facilities.

Fitchburg: Memory care here is more affordable, with costs typically ranging from $5,800 to $7,000 per month.

This data highlights that West Groton's memory care costs are competitive but lean toward the higher end compared to more budget-friendly options like Fitchburg.

Comparison to Other Senior Living Options

Memory care in West Groton is notably more expensive than other senior living arrangements due to the specialized services provided:

Assisted Living: Monthly costs average $4,500 to $6,000, depending on the facility and level of care required.

Independent Living: Costs for independent living communities are lower, averaging $3,000 to $4,500 per month.

Skilled Nursing: Skilled nursing facilities, which provide intensive medical care, average $10,000 to $12,000 per month, placing them above memory care in cost.

While memory care is more expensive than assisted or independent living, it offers a tailored environment for residents with cognitive impairments, justifying the higher price point for many families.

West Groton's memory care costs are consistent with statewide trends but offer a range of options that cater to varying financial and care needs. Families should carefully evaluate facilities to balance affordability with the quality of care required for their loved ones.

Does Medicare pay for memory care costs in West Groton, Massachusetts?

Medicare typically does not cover the full costs of memory care in West Groton, Massachusetts, as it is designed to address medical needs rather than long-term custodial care. Memory care facilities in West Groton, which provide specialized services for individuals with Alzheimer’s disease or other forms of dementia, are considered residential care and are not fully funded by Medicare. However, Medicare may cover specific aspects of care if they are related to medical treatments, such as short-term stays in skilled nursing facilities, physician services, or prescribed therapies. It’s essential for families in West Groton to understand the limitations of Medicare and explore additional resources to fund memory care services.

Medicaid Options for Memory Care in West Groton, Massachusetts

Medicaid can be a vital resource for families seeking memory care assistance in West Groton. Massachusetts offers the MassHealth program, which provides coverage for eligible low-income individuals, including seniors requiring long-term care. Through MassHealth, the Frail Elder Waiver and other specialized programs may help cover memory care services. These waivers often focus on assisting individuals in community-based settings, including memory care facilities.

For residents of West Groton, applying for MassHealth requires meeting specific income and asset eligibility requirements. Families should consult with a local Medicaid planning professional or elder law attorney in West Groton to ensure they maximize the benefits available.

Private Pay Options for Memory Care in West Groton, Massachusetts

Many families in West Groton rely on private funds to pay for memory care. Savings, investments, and retirement accounts are often utilized to cover the costs of memory care services. It’s important to create a detailed financial plan to ensure that sufficient funds are available for the duration of care needed.

Additionally, families in West Groton may consider using life insurance policies through a cash-out option or accelerated death benefits to pay for memory care. Long-term care insurance is another valuable resource if the policy includes coverage for memory care, but it’s crucial to review the terms carefully to ensure eligibility.

Veteran Benefits for Memory Care in West Groton, Massachusetts

Veterans and their spouses living in West Groton may be eligible for benefits through the Department of Veterans Affairs (VA). The Aid and Attendance Pension is a specific program that can help cover memory care costs. This benefit provides additional financial assistance to veterans who require help with daily activities or who are living in specialized care facilities.

Families in West Groton should reach out to local VA offices or accredited agents who specialize in VA benefits to determine eligibility and begin the application process.

Nonprofit and Community Assistance in West Groton, Massachusetts

West Groton residents can also explore nonprofit organizations and local community programs that assist families in paying for memory care. These organizations may offer grants, sliding-scale fees, or other financial aid options to reduce the burden of memory care costs. Additionally, local West Groton churches, senior centers, and charitable foundations may provide resources or guidance tailored to the community’s needs.

Reverse Mortgages for Memory Care in West Groton, Massachusetts

For homeowners in West Groton, a reverse mortgage can be an effective way to access funds for memory care. This financial tool allows seniors to tap into their home equity to pay for long-term care services. It’s a good option for individuals who wish to remain in their home for as long as possible or who have a spouse still living in the home while the other transitions to memory care.

Memory Care Admission Requirements in West Groton, Massachusetts

Admission to memory care facilities in West Groton, Massachusetts, involves a comprehensive process to ensure the resident's needs align with the services provided. Memory care facilities in Massachusetts are regulated by the Executive Office of Elder Affairs (EOEA), which outlines specific guidelines for admission. These requirements include assessments, documentation, and considerations for the resident's health, cognitive condition, and ability to benefit from memory care services. Below is an overview of the key admission requirements tailored to West Groton’s memory care facilities.

Initial Assessment and Eligibility Criteria

Cognitive Assessment:
Prospective residents must undergo a cognitive assessment to confirm a diagnosis of Alzheimer’s disease, dementia, or other memory-related conditions. This evaluation is typically conducted by a healthcare professional and is required to determine the level of care needed.

Physical and Medical Health Evaluation:
A complete health assessment, including a review of medical history, current medications, and physical capabilities, is necessary. This ensures that the facility can meet the individual's medical needs and manage any coexisting conditions.

Behavioral Assessment:
Facilities evaluate prospective residents for behavioral issues, such as wandering, aggression, or self-harm tendencies. This helps staff prepare appropriate care plans and ensure a safe environment for all residents.

Documentation Requirements

Physician’s Statement:
Massachusetts regulations require a statement from a licensed physician detailing the individual's medical and cognitive status, including a diagnosis of dementia or related conditions.

Care Plan Documentation:
Facilities develop a personalized care plan based on the assessments. Families may be required to provide input on the individual’s daily routines, preferences, and any special considerations.

Legal and Financial Documents:
Residents or their families must provide necessary legal documentation, such as power of attorney, guardianship, or healthcare proxies. Proof of financial arrangements, such as payment plans or insurance coverage, is also required.

Massachusetts-Specific Regulations

Wandering Prevention Measures:
Massachusetts mandates that memory care facilities implement security features, such as secure entrances and exits, to prevent wandering. Admission assessments often evaluate the likelihood of wandering behavior to ensure facilities can accommodate these needs.

Staffing and Training Standards:
Memory care staff in Massachusetts must undergo specialized training in dementia care. Facilities in West Groton must confirm that their staffing levels and expertise align with the resident's needs as part of the admission process.

Immunization and Health Screenings:
Massachusetts requires memory care residents to provide proof of up-to-date immunizations, including influenza and COVID-19 vaccines, to ensure the health and safety of the community.

Other Considerations for Admission

Emergency Preparedness:
Facilities may require residents or families to consent to emergency plans, particularly for individuals with advanced dementia who may require hospitalization or transfer to skilled nursing care.

Family Involvement:
Many facilities in West Groton emphasize family involvement during the admission process, asking families to participate in care planning and provide personal items or information that help create a familiar environment for the resident.

Trial Periods:
Some memory care communities offer a trial or transitional period to ensure the facility is the right fit for the resident. During this time, families and staff assess the resident's adjustment and compatibility with the program.

Admission to memory care in West Groton, Massachusetts, requires thorough evaluations and compliance with both state regulations and facility-specific policies. Prospective residents must demonstrate a need for specialized memory care services, and their families must provide detailed health and legal documentation. Massachusetts’ emphasis on resident safety, staff training, and tailored care ensures that memory care facilities offer a supportive and secure environment for individuals with dementia and related conditions.
